Merchanting Guide For Dummies

Okay, first thing is first. This is going to be a very in-depth guide explaining what merchanting is, how to merchant, and what to merchant, different types of merchanting, and how to make a helluva a lot of money with just alittle bit of practice and a little bit of time.

As you may or may not know, there is no way possible for someone to merchant without appropriate stats. So don't go into Runescape thinking you're going to be a level 3 merchant and become rich as hell. Sorry, but it doesn't work that way. . What I mean to say is guys, is that you need to level up some sort of moneymaking skills. Whether it be fishing, mining, or woodcutting. Either be able to fish lobs, mine coal (or 1-hit iron ore), or be able to cut yews.

When I first started out in RuneScape, I was level 10 and some 55 showed me around, finally arriving upon Falador Mine Shafts. When we got there, he showed me the places to buy the picks, and the best place to start out mining. I'm gonna say for about a month straight I mined, and got from level 1 to 55 or so, moving around from Falador, to south of Varrock, to even the occasional wildy spots, selling the ores in bulk as I went along.

So, after you've gotten a certain skill that allows you to make a little bit of starting money, I suggest around 500k gp, you are now ready to start merchanting.



What exactly is 'Merchanting'?

Honestly, do you ever wonder how the hell those level 50's have their rares? How they have almost below decent stats, if not any good stats but one or two? Doesn't that make you jealous when you see someone in the bank saying something along the lines of: "Spending 10M on Weps and Armor - [INSERTNAMEHERE]"?. Even if you ask what they do to make their money, they'll usually say something like, pk, stake, friend, etc. Most of the time, they are lieing out their ass. Almost every single rich low leveled character does a thing called 'merchanting'. Merchanting is solely the buying of a specific or group of the same item, and selling it for more then the bought price. Sounds almost easy as hell right, and obvious too? Well, not easy, in my opinion, if you don't know what you're doing, and keep in mind most high levels will spend that extra 100k to get the item they want then and there. So all you must do is say you buy something in World 1/World 2, then turn around and sell it on the forums for 100k or higher then what you bought it for. This is such a fast way to make cash. So now that you know what it is, let's find out what to merchant.



What items should I 'Merchant'?

Allright, well first we'll start with what f2p, (Free-to-play/non-members), shoudl merchant. Well believe it or not, the first part calls for a bit of effort. You gotta scout the forums, and see what the majority of people are buying in a certain section. Personally, I don't do f2p merchanting, since of course I'm a member, but let's use a good example of an item that I used to use alot when I was playing in f2p. Allright, so most people *need* Yews. Whether it be for high leveled firemaking, or the members who want to fletch Yew Longbows so they can sell for more. Allright, so say you see alot of threads in the Fletching section on the forums 'buying' yews, but hardly have any sellers. Well, you get your ass into World 1, and use an Auto Typer, which I have graciously provided for you guys :happy:. 'See Attachments'. Stand right outside of the bank and buy Yews for say 30-50 gp under the price that someone on the forums is buying for. Use your 500k and stand there and just keep the auto typing on normal, meaning so it doesn't look like you're actually using a program, the whole point of it is just so your fingers don't get tired. Say something like: "Buying all noted Yew Logs - [PRICEHERE] - [USERNAME HERE]". Keep doing that until most or all of your money is gone. Remember to watch the second window, some people change the log or the number. After all you are able to buy has been bought, go sell to that buyer and make a helluva a good profit. It'll take you maybe an hour or 2, depending on the people, to buy 500k worth of logs at like 200 ea. Sell to the dude on the forum at 250 ea.
Calculations:
You bought: 2,500 yew logs with 500k, for 200 ea.
You sold: 2,500 yews logs at 250 ea, and made 125k profit. (Now have 625k).
You now have more then what you've started with. ^_^.


Now for the members merchanting items. I personally say first thing first, get your ass into World 2, or you just won't have much luck at all. Now you can do one of two things to begin with. Either merchant Prayer Potions (buy at 6.5k ea), then go to say World 18, and sell for 7.5k ea! Man that is 1k profit per each sold, and I assure you they go very quick in World 18 Edgville. Or, you can go to Falador Park, and buy and sell barrows. You can make an easy 100k off of Dharoks plates, buying them for 1M, and selling for 1.1M very quickly. Whether you're playing in f2p or p2p. Both rules still apply: Do not auto type too quick, it's not detectable that you're using a program, but typing a sentence a second is very noticable. Also, this format for typing always works and catches attention: "Buying [ITEMHERE] - [PRICEHERE] - [USERNAME HERE]"

Both of these are very effiecient. And don't forget, members can go f2p and buy items cheaper there and sell them for more in p2p. So now that you know what items to merch, I'll now tell you two different ways that I know.



Different Ways to 'Merchant'.

There are two different ways to merchant. The first way is the way I said, to buy single items or small groups of items, and sell to people on the forums, without posting threads, giving much effort, etc. Allright, well let's say that merchanting pays off alot and you make, hell I dunno, 10M. Allright, so you've made 10M, and you're tired of makeing 100k-300k per purchase. There is another way, and it is called: Mass Merchanting. (This is for Members Only, sort of a perk ^_^). It's basically pretty self explanatory. This time though, you keep your private chat turned onto 'public', then you make a thread on the RuneScape Forums. This thread, for now, we'll call: Buying All Pure Ess - 80 ea. So you bump and bump, and respond to people's messages/posts and sort of spend your time fishing or leveling some sort of skill, just passing time. So you spend all your 10M buying all Pure Essence, and then you turn around a few days later, and sell for 100 ea. This way, you're gonna make a piss load of cash.

Calculations:
You Bought: 125,000 Pure Ess with 10M, for 80 ea.
You Sold: 125,000 Pure Ess at 100 ea, for a 2.5M Gp Profit (Now have 12.5M)
You now have more then what you've started with. ^_^.

This can work with other f2p items I suppose, I just haven't seen ones that are in mass demand.
